Как настроить корневую папку FTP в Mac OS X El Capitan?

4

я знаю как

  • включить FTP-сервер:

    sudo -s launchctl load -w /System/Library/LaunchDaemons/ftp.plist
    
  • выключить FTP-сервер:

    sudo -s launchctl unload -w /System/Library/LaunchDaemons/ftp.plist
    

Корневая папка FTP автоматически устанавливается на /Users/my_username,

Как я могу изменить корневую папку FTP на папку по своему выбору?

srjohnhuang
источник
Это был год. Достигли ли вы прогресса в этом srjohnhuang? Я хочу выяснить это для себя сейчас.
theonlygusti

Ответы:

1

Домашняя папка пользователя FTP определяется в приложении «Системные настройки» «Пользователи и группы». Перейдите в меню Apple & gt; Системные настройки & gt; Пользователи и группы.

Магия использует секретную опцию [Control] + [Click]. Удерживая нажатой клавишу [Control], щелкните пользователя в списке пользователей, и появится секретное меню «Дополнительные параметры». Измените домашний каталог пользователя на то, что вы хотите на следующем экране параметров.

Затем, когда служба (SSH, FTP и т. Д.) Входит в систему, этот настроенный новый домашний каталог будет отправной точкой.

Однако будьте очень осторожны, так как любые ошибки могут привести к недоступности / повреждению пользователя, и, если это единственный пользователь с правами администратора в вашей системе, вы можете заблокировать себя навсегда.

Кроме того, настоятельно рекомендуется настроить отдельного пользователя для FTP. Не основной пользователь системы. Этот отдельный пользователь будет иметь настроенный домашний каталог.

Jeremy Whitt
источник